8022: Quantification of leaf stripe, Pyrenophora graminea, in barley seed by real-time PCR

Justesen, A.F.; Hansen, H.J. and Pinnschmidt, H. (2005) Quantification of leaf stripe, Pyrenophora graminea, in barley seed by real-time PCR. Paper presented at 5th ISTA-SHC Seed Health Symposium, Angers, France, 10-13 May 2005; Published in Abstract booklet, 5th ISTA-SHC Seed Health Symposium, page 20.

Summary

In some years, large amounts of organic seed lots are discarded due to the presence of high levels of seed-borne diseases. In barley it is especially the presence of the fungal species Pyrenophora teres (barley net blotch) and P. graminea (barley leaf stripe), which causes rejection of seed lots. A real-time PCR method for detection and quantification of P. graminea has been developed.
